Watermelon Mojito
In the bottom of a cocktail shaker or glass, muddle the watermelon chunks with the juice of 3 limes and 2 teaspoons sugar. Strain into a glass with cocktail strainer or other small strainer. Stir in mint leaves, then add white rum and ice. Top with Sprite.
Place the mixture into a vacuum bag along with a slice of lime. Seal and then snip one corner of the bag to insert the straw. Serve chilled.
